Universal 1/4" Hex Compatibility
Each end of the extension rod features a
1/4" (6.35mm) hex socket. This is the industry standard for screwdriver bits and many drill bits, making the rod universally compatible with a vast array of existing accessories. Compatibility is key.
This broad compatibility means the rod can be integrated seamlessly into almost any existing power tool setup, from electric drills to impact drivers. Users do not need to purchase specialized bits, leveraging their current inventory effectively. It fits common
tools.
Compared to proprietary bit systems or less common sizes, the 1/4" hex standard ensures that replacement bits are readily available and affordable. This widespread adoption underscores the practicality and long-term utility of this extension rod in diverse applications. It is a reliable standard.

Considerations for Electrical Work
While highly efficient for general driving tasks, it is crucial to note that this extension rod is
not insulated. Its metallic construction means it conducts electricity, which is a significant safety consideration for electricians.
For any task involving live electrical circuits, this tool must be avoided. The risk of electrical shock or short-circuiting is too high. Proper insulated tools, rated for specific voltage levels, are mandatory for such applications. Safety protocols are non-negotiable.
This lack of insulation is a common characteristic of many general-purpose bit holders, as insulation adds bulk and cost. Users must always verify that circuits are de-energized before using this extension rod in any electrical context. Prioritize circuit safety.
